All Maine West senior girls who plan to enter college in the fall and their mothers are invited to attend the annual Sorority Information party to be given by Northwest Suburban Panhellenic association on Sunday, April 29, from 3 to 5 p.m. in West Park fieldhouse, Des Plaines.
Mrs. Dale Fahnestock, 293 S. Wolf road, is chairman of the affair and explains that the purpose of the party is to help prospective college girls from Maine West and the Des Plaines area learn about rushing, sorority membership, and college life in general, and to answer any questions the girls or their mothers may have regarding this exciting experience.
Guest speaker at the April 29 Sorority Information party, according to Mrs. Fahnestock, will be Mrs. Burton S. Pearsall, nationally known sorority woman from Dundee, Illinois. Mrs. Pearsall, an honors graduate from Northwestern

university's school of speech, is a former national rushing chairman and province president of her Panhellenic group. She will be making her sixth appearance before Des Plaines senior girls and their mothers, having been guest speaker for this annual Panhellenic event in the area each year since 1957.
Also on hand at the Panhellenic party for Maine West senior girls will be several college girls from the area who will be happy to discuss various phases of pledging and sorority life with the seniors and their mothers.
Invitations will be sent to all senior girls who have indicated they plan to enter college in the fall; however, should any girl interested in attending not receive a card announcing the event, Mrs. Fahnestock may be contacted at VA4-4448 for further details and reservations.
